Best Comic Covers of the Week: 6/14/13

Each week we take a look at all of the newly released comics and choose some of our favorite comic covers to our new releases. There were plenty of covers we loved this week, but we are bound to have missed a few of them. The first cover to make our list is the variant cover to BATMAN #21 by Jock. The artist returns to illustrate the Dark Knight in his usual style that happens to compliment the character perfectly. The image focuses on Bruce and is all sorts of dark, grim and gritty.

Next up is a very simple cover to the latest issue of SHERLOCK HOLMES: THE LIVERPOOL DEMON #5 by Francesco Francavilla. Francavilla is definitely one of our favorite artists, and this week he manages to capture both detail and simplicity in the cover to the latest issue of this Sherlock series published by Dynamite.

Some of the best comic covers from this week were the variant covers for SUPERMAN UNCHAINED #1. This one is the 75th Anniversary Variant cover edition celebrating the Silver Age by artist Jose Luis Garcia Lopez. The cover is simple and just absolutely adorable. The image captures Superman's soft side and Lois looks absolutely darling.

The next cover happens to be another SUPERMAN UNCHAINED #1 75th Anniversary Variant cover edition, only this time it commemorates the Golden Age and is illustrated by artist Dave Johnson. This picture really captures the wholesomeness of a simpler era of comics and is, to put it simply, really very pretty.

The cover to UNCANNY X-FORCE #6 by artist Kristafer Anka is great because of the symmetry and simplicity of the image. Incorporating the "X" symbol for Uncanny X-Force is very cleverly done.

Artist Francesco Francavilla makes our list a second time this week with his cover to BLACK BEETLE #4. The artist keeps things simple once again, only this time he manages to really capture the pulp-tone for this cover to the final issue in his creator owned four part series.

One of the most unique covers from this week's new releases was artist Pascal Campion's cover to WOLVERINE #4. The image reminds us of feudal Japan and is just really very simple and very pretty.

And last but certainly not least is artist Rafael Albuquerque's cover to AMERICAN VAMPIRE: THE LONG ROAD TO HELL. Albuquerque plays around with fonts and keeps things simple, but still manages to deliver a fantastic and enticing cover.
